"How much is Mounjaro?" and "how much is Wegovy?" are two of the most common questions we're asked at the pharmacy counter in Timperley — and neither has a single answer. Both Mounjaro (tirzepatide) and Wegovy (semaglutide) are titrated gradually, so the dose you're on — not just the brand — drives most of the price difference. On top of that, providers bundle very different things into their headline figure: some quote medicine only and charge separately for consultations, renewals or delivery; others, like WeightGone UK, quote one all-in monthly price that already includes your face-to-face review.
This guide sets out our full 2026 price list, what we found checking other UK providers, and the questions worth asking before you commit to a monthly cost that runs for a year or more.

One more thing worth knowing: from April 2026 an updated Mounjaro KwikPen design started appearing in the UK, designed to remove ambiguity about leftover liquid in the pen — each pen delivers exactly the doses it's labelled for, no more. If you've seen claims online about an informal "extra dose" from leftover liquid in the old pens, that isn't a real saving to plan around — using a pen for more or fewer doses than prescribed isn't safe practice, and every WeightGone UK price already reflects a correctly dosed course.
If you're eligible for NHS treatment, the cost drops to the standard NHS prescription charge — £9.90 per item in England for 2026/27 (frozen from the previous year), or free in Scotland, Wales, Northern Ireland and if you hold an exemption. The reason most people end up paying privately isn't that the NHS is expensive — it's that eligibility criteria and waiting times are restrictive. In October 2025 the MHRA, supported by Northamptonshire Police, dismantled what it described as the UK's first known illicit weight-loss medicine production facility — a warehouse near Northampton making unlicensed tirzepatide and retatrutide pens, with more than 2,000 finished pens seized alongside raw ingredients and empty pen casings. Separately, the MHRA has warned about specific falsified Mounjaro KwikPen batches found in circulation, where the pen's dose knob came off during use.
Neither risk shows up on a price comparison. Before paying anyone for a weight-loss injection or tablet, check they're a genuine GPhC-registered pharmacy on the official register — WeightGone UK is registered under U-Chem Private Limited, registration number 1118728, which you can verify yourself in seconds.

Three main reasons: dose (higher doses cost more because they use more active drug), what's bundled in (some headline prices are medicine only, with consultation, delivery or renewal fees — commonly £20–£65/month — added separately), and whether a price is an ongoing figure or a temporary new-patient discount that rises at renewal. Always compare the total monthly cost at your actual maintenance dose, not the cheapest headline figure.

Usually yes, in both directions — doses are titrated up gradually for safety and effectiveness, and each step typically costs more per month as it uses more active drug. The exception is the new Wegovy 7.2mg high dose, currently priced as a launch offer that doesn't scale linearly from 2.4mg. Ask your pharmacist to map out the expected cost at each step of your specific plan before you start, so there are no surprises at your monthly review.
